On 28/07/2023 12:09, Martin Bonner via openssl-users wrote:
For various reasons, we build a set of utilities along with OpenSSL.  In OpenSSL 1.1.1 we just changed: |$config{dirs} = [ "crypto", "ssl", "engines", "apps", "test", "util", "tools", "fuzz" ];|

|(line 321 of Configure)|


|$config{dirs} = [ "crypto", "ssl", "engines", "apps", "test", "util", "tools", "fuzz" , "our_directory"];|

and everything worked.  There is no such line in Configure for 3.0, and I don’t know enough perl to know what to change.  Can anyone help?


Modify the build.info file in the top level directory to change the value for SUBDIRS.

You will need a new build.info file in your sub-directory. There are plenty of examples of these in the source tree.
